About 8th Grade Common Core Context Clues Resources
On Education.com, 8th Grade Common Core Context Clues has a wide selection of worksheets, including exercises on different types of clues such as definition, synonym, antonym, and inference. These materials help students develop precision in reading and build vocabulary skills essential for bridging literacy gaps. The page also offers printable activities that encourage engaging, hands-on practice with context clues across passages and sentences.
Parents and teachers can access lesson plans, games, and interactive exercises that target common core standards for 8th-grade vocabulary and reading comprehension. Using resources like educational worksheets and digital simulations, learners practice making connections in real or fictional texts. This approach supports strides toward bridging reading comprehension, analytical thinking, and language development.
Educators and guardians can incorporate these resources into classroom instruction, homework, or study sessions. Structured activities help students learn to identify specific clues within texts, enhance critical thinking, and apply meaning to unfamiliar words. By using ready-made teaching materials, support for close reading and vocabulary acquisition becomes streamlined and organized.
